DropDownList Which Binds Values from DB

Hi All, 

I want to develop a custom asp.net server control. A drop down list which contains values from Database table. 

LIke EmpDropDownList contains Employees Names into Text and ID into Value field. 

How to Develop it?


Thanks in Advance. 

4/28/2009 11:24:51 AM
4 Replies

Create one Custom Control which contains properties like ConnectionString, DataValueFiled, DataTextFiled, and TableName.

Bind them in CustomControlLoad event, that will do...

make sure that you are taking care of SelectedValues in post back..

-nm reddy

4/28/2009 11:32:35 AM
cmd = new SqlCommand(commandText, conn);


        dr = cmd.ExecuteReader();
        //Bind Priority
        DropDownList.DataSource = dr;
        DropDownList.DataTextField = "Name";
        DropDownList.DataValueField = "id";

Try This it will work
4/28/2009 11:32:46 AM

 u just need to bind data to dropdown list...

cmd= new sqlcommand("select * from mydatabse",cn)





4/28/2009 11:51:27 AM
4/28/2009 12:47:20 PM

